Rental Cost Estimates for Chandler
Below are the typical rental rates for different forklift types based on current market data for Chandler and national averages .
Forklift Type Daily Rate Weekly Rate Monthly Rate
3,000 – 5,000 lb (Standard Warehouse) $99 – $175 $225 – $375 $700 – $1,250
5,000 lb Propane/Diesel (IC) $175 – $300 $600 – $950 $1,800 – $2,600
6,000 – 10,000 lb (Heavy Duty) $175 – $375 $375 – $750 $999 – $1,999
Electric Forklifts $150 – $250 $500 – $800 $1,500 – $2,200
Reach Trucks (Narrow Aisle) $400 – $700 (weekly) $400 – $700 $1,200 – $1,500
Over 10,000 lb (Large Capacity) $250 – $750 $600 – $2,300 $1,400 – $5,000
Telehandler (Rough Terrain) $400 – $800 $1,500 – $2,800 $4,500 – $8,000

Key Insights:
Chandler rates are generally lower than other US metro areas due to the region's competitive equipment market .
The industry standard pricing follows a 1-4-13 rule: weekly ≈ 4× daily rate; monthly ≈ 13× daily rate .
Daily rates assume 8 engine hours—multi-shift operation may incur additional charges.
Delivery and pickup fees are typically separate from the base rate; some companies offer free delivery for long-term rentals .
Equipment Types Available in Chandler
Through local providers and online marketplaces like Forklift Rental USA, you can rent the following equipment types in Chandler :
Electric Forklifts – Zero emissions, quiet operation, best for indoor use
Cushion Tire Forklifts – Solid tires for smooth warehouse floors
Pneumatic Tire Forklifts – Air-filled tires for outdoor and uneven surfaces
Diesel Forklifts – Heavy lifting and outdoor applications
Reach Trucks – Narrow aisle warehouse work
Rough Terrain Forklifts – Construction sites, mud, and slopes
Telehandlers – High reach for construction and agriculture

Factors That Affect Rental Cost
Factor Impact on Price
Equipment Type & Capacity Telehandlers and heavy-duty forklifts command highest rates
Rental Duration Weekly/monthly rates offer significant discounts over daily rates
Peak Seasons Prices increase during high-demand construction seasons
Tire Type Pneumatic tires cost more than cushion tires
Power Source Electric forklifts typically cost more to rent than propane/diesel
Attachment Type Specialized attachments add to base rental cost
Additional Costs to Consider:
Delivery and pickup fees (separate from daily rate)
Fuel charges (returning empty triggers premium refueling fee)
Damage waiver (optional coverage for minor incidents)
Environmental/admin fees
